Emil the Moose Travels Through the Czech Republic. the Migrating Giant Was Filmed Swimming in Uherský Brod

Summary by iDNES.cz
A young European moose was caught on video again on Monday morning, this time in Těšov. The young moose jumped into the Olšava River for a morning swim before setting off again. The video of the wandering mammal was shared on his Facebook account by the mayor of Uherský Brod, Ferdinand Kubáník.

A male European moose, a protected species, has been migrating through the Czech Republic for over a month. It moved from the Ostrava region to the Zlín region. People last saw it yesterday in Uherský Brod. Details about the ungulate's journey and the traps it faces are described in an interview by Václav Hlaváč from the Nature and Landscape Conservation Agency of the Czech Republic.

Moravian-Silesian Region, Zlín Region and now Slovácko Region. A European moose migrating through the Czech Republic appeared in another region on Monday when it arrived near Uherský Brod. The animal, nicknamed Emil, even swam in the Olšava River.
